Kriedouw Lookout Hiking Trail

The Kriedouw Lookout trail (about 2km route) is a great trail running route as well as short hiking trail. It meanders and eventually leads you to the top of a hill which overlooks the farm. We have set up a lovely spot for a scenic picnic or sundowners; with car access and parking near the lookout spot.

Buchu Hiking Trail

The Buchu trail (about 1km route) leads you to the fragrant buchu fields and trigger an interest into the medicinal properties of South Africa's 'miracle herb'. Mostly used for medicinal purposes, buchu is an antibacterial, antifungal antioxidant, which has also been used as an analgesic (natural pain killer), antispasmodic (to treat stomach aches), as well as antipyretic (to treat fever, colds and flu).

Buchu oil is also used to give a fruit flavour to foods (mostly blackcurrant flavour). Buchu occurs naturally as a wild indigenous plant on the Krieberg farm, and you can also go on an adventurous search for wild buchu while hiking the Nieuwoudt Pass trail.

Rock Art Hiking Trail

The Rock art trail (about 2km route) is a beautiful collection of ancient San rock paintings and carvings (collectively called rock art) in a rock shelter. The artwork depicts non-human beings, hunters, and half-human half-animal hybrids. The half-human hybrids are believed to be medicine men or healers involved in a healing dance. Several other images of animals are depicted there too.

The discovery of these rock paintings and carvings has all of us rethinking the origins of art and of humanity.

Nieuwoudt Pass 4x4 Trail

The Nieuwoudt Pass trail (4x4 route) is a moderate to advanced hiking trail with somewhat challenging terrain mixed in with steep climbs and some bush walking.

This route is also used as an off-road 4x4 track, offering spectacular mountain views and access to remote areas of the Cederberg. The trail provides an adventurous way to explore the rugged landscape and discover wild buchu plants in their natural habitat.
